The TNC Series, coaxial miniature connectors, Is dimensionally and electrically similar to the BNC series, but uses the thread coupling mechanism instead of bayonet locking system. This allows them to be used under a higher vibration loan then BNC.

Technical Characteristics
Electrical
Impedance 50 ohm/ 75 ohm
Frequency Range 0 - 11 GHz/ 0 - 1.0 GHz
Working Voltage 500 VRMS max.
Dielectric Withstanding Voltage 1500VRMS
VSWR Straight 1.3 max.
Right Angle 1.5 max.
Contact Resistance Center Contact 3 Milliohm Max.
Outer Contact 2 Milliohm Max.
Insulator Resistance 5000 Mega ohms min.
Material
Part Name Material Finish
Body, Metal Parts Brass Nickel
Center Contacts Plug: Brass Gold
  Jack: Brass,
Beryllium Copper, Phosphor Bronze
Gold
Insulator PTFE or Derlin  
Crimp Ferrule Annealed Copper Nickel
Clamp Gaskets Silicone Rubber or Rubber  
Mechanical & Environmental
Engagement Force 2 in-lbs. max
Disengagement Force 2 in-lbs max.
Coupling Nut Retention 100 lbs. min.
Coupling Proof Torque 15 in-lbs. min.
Contact Retention 6.0 lbs. min.
Durability (Mating) 500 cycles min. (For Be/Cu Jack Contact only)
Temperature Range -65°C ~ 165°C
Vibration MIL-STD-202 Meth. 204/B
Salt Spray MIL-STD-202 Meth. 101/B
Thermal Shock MIL-STD-202 Meth. 107/B
